POLICE WARNS OF LATEST SCAM TACTICS WHERE SCAMMERS POSE AS BANKS

Hougang NPC recently shared on their Facebook page warning the public of the latest series of scams by scammers posing as banks.

Advertisements

These latest series of scams involve scammers using the tactic of actively targeting bank customers by offering them the Singapore Bicentennial Commemorative Note of $20 for free.

Bank customers would usually receive a phishing SMS with a link that will lead them into a website which looks exactly the same like any normal Internet Banking website.

The phishing website will then request for their personal particulars and that is where the scammers will exploit these information and use them for their own gains.

Hougang NPC urges all to be vigilant and has shared a few tips on how to avoid being the victims of a scam.
